Health care facilities in Niagara are operated by The Niagara Health System , a publicly funded system that includes six hospitals with a total of 804 beds and other medicine facilities. Other related health facilities in Niagara include the Hotel Dieu Shaver Health and Rehabilitation Centre (124 beds) and the West Lincoln Memorial Hospital (Grimsby). For a complete list, click here.

Niagara has a multilingual workforce with 20% of the population able to speak another language. Over 15,500 people in Niagara are French speaking. Niagara has a strong and consistent history of welcoming and integrating newcomers. This is evidenced by the many community and cultural organizations in the Niagara Region. Of particular note is the Folk Arts Council which began thirty-five years ago and includes representatives from all of the ethno-cultural communities of Niagara. Since inception, the Council has grown to become a vital Multicultural Centre in the community. For a full list of the many activities there are available to you in Niagara, please click here.
Niagara has a variety of entertainment venues for you and your family to enjoy. You can see a play at Shaw Theatre, see headline acts perform at the two Casinos and enjoy music in many of the municipal parks and cultural centres. The Niagara region has over 200 Child Care Centres that offer care for children from newborn to 6 yrs old. However, not every child care centre offers care for all of these age groups. Our Mission…
We encourage and enable individuals, families and communities of Niagara to maximize their potential, to achieve their life goals, and to enhance their quality of life and social well-being through a spectrum of integrated programs and partnerships:
- Seniors Services provides a spectrum of long-term care services to primarily older adults and their families.
- Children's Services ensures access to a coordinated, diverse range of affordable quality services and supports for young children and families.
- Social Assistance and Employment Opportunities provides financial assistance and a range of employment supports and activities, in partnership with community agencies, to enable participants to achieve independence through sustainable employment.
